Kori Danda is a newly discovered viewpoint in Annapurna Region Nepal. Kori Danda is set in the Annapurna Region of Nepal, which means you will be surrounded by some of the most beautiful mountains. Annapurna itself is a famous trekking route destination in the world. Nomatter what your purpose to visit in Nepal but trekking is the best way to explore and experience Nepal. Travel companies of Nepal are showing and promoting this trek as a newly discovered trek on this planet but it was already the most popular trek in Nepal. Very few people know that Siklies was one of the best camping treks in Annapurna foothills. Back in the 70s and 80s there were very few trekking routes such as Ghorepani PoonhIll, Annapurna Base Camp, Annapurna Circuit, and Sikles was one of them. So Kori Danda has recently become a popular viewpoint after seeing the spectacular mountain views. The Height of Kori Danda is 3800 M (12,467 ft) with the view of Lamjung Himal (6988m), Annapurna II (7937m), and Machhapuchhare (Mount Fishtail 6993m), and many more mountains. It is a paradise trek and especially the Gurung culture trek in Nepal. Sikles is a beautiful indigenous Gurung village; it is one of the biggest villages of Gurungs. This trek may be called Sikles (Kori Danda) trek as well.
From Pokhara to Sikles is about 47 Km (30 Miles) and to reach there we have to take a jeep drive. If you’re looking for an adventure that’s as close as your backyard, then this is the trip for you. We will start in the town of Pokhara, a bustling city that has all the amenities you could want. The first welcoming night will be at Sikles village, where we’ll spend our first night in a Gurung Homestay. These are traditional homes made out of wood, bamboo, and mud bricks. After leaving Sikles on the second day we will be staying in the lodges and campsites. It’s not an easy trek, no extreme but a moderate trek climbing over rocky trails with little vegetation for support. Another major highlight of this Short Kori Danda Trek, You'll also visit Kapuche Glacier Lake, considered to be the lowest altitude glacial lake in the world. The lake is located at an altitude of 2,546 metres from sea level—most glacial lakes are located above 4,000 metres altitude. The temperature of Kapuche Glacier lakes goes up to zero during winter and its surface turns into ice. The surrounding lake has a calm environment as it's situated in snowy mountains; sometimes occasional avalanches from Annapurna II and Lamjung Himal bring snow from their slopes down to the lake.
